4. Your Machines
Each machine has its own hourly charge and its own slicer
profile. Tick the materials it can run, and every part is sent to a printer that can run
the material and has the bed for it — that machine's hourly rate is what gets billed, and
its profile is what the quote is sliced with.
Order matters. When
more than one of your printers could take a part, the one highest in this list wins. Put
your preferred machine first.
5. Charges
Applied to every quote on top of material and machine time.
Your margin lives inside those two rates, not here. Post-processing is charged per job and
only for the technology the job actually uses — an FDM-only order is never charged for
a wash and cure.
